Homesnap today announced that its popular Homesnap app is now available for Android. This announcement comes on the heels of the release of Homesnap’s first-ever mobile real estate platform. The new platform, with native apps for iPhone, iPad and Android, integrates unrivaled big data, simple home search and a built-in social graph with the magic and fun of Homesnap’s signature feature, which lets consumers snap a picture of any home to find out all about it.
